Challenge

In ST. Mary Gorrett primary school, pupils spend 2 hours every day fetching water for their school so that they can prepare for them meals because the school can't afford to harvest water and in village there is no pipe water, wells are very far that it requires them to move 10KM for water. According to research, the places from which pupils fetch water from are the same places from which animals drink from. The same water is directly consumed by pupils as drinking water without cooking it

Solution

The project will install a 10,000 liter tank and providing them with a water purifiers for ST. Mary Gorrette primary school that has over 1500 pupils, this water will be used for cooking lunch their meals and also used in toilets. After installing for them 2 plastic water tanks, we will provide them with a water purifier that will enable pupils and their teachers get safe drinking water. Goal is; To improve sanitation and pupils performance in ST. Mary Gorrett primary school for a better future
